A Chicago nonprofit has filed a lawsuit in an effort to halt the construction of the Obama Presidential Center, claiming that organizers pulled a “bait and switch,” shifting the goal of the project away from becoming a true presidential library. The federal lawsuit, filed Monday by Protect Our Parks Inc., seeks to stop the creation of the project entirely and to bar the city from giving control of the center to the Obama Foundation. Mayor Rahm Emanuel’s office, in a statement, described the center’s construction as a once-in-a-lifetime opportunity to invest millions of dollars on the city’s South Side.
